Understanding the Equation 3 × 8 = 24
Understanding the Context
At its core, 3 × 8 = 24 represents the repeated addition of 3 added 8 times:
3 + 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 + 3 = 24
Alternatively, multiplication combines groups: grouping three lengths, columns of 8, or units of measurement, each demonstrating how multiplication simplifies counting and scaling. This principle is foundational in understanding area, division, ratios, and more complex equations.
The Real-World Applications of 3 × 8 = 24
Practical contexts help solidify abstract math concepts:

- Counting and Grouping: If you have 3 boxes, each containing 8 apples, you use 3 × 8 = 24 to find the total number of apples.
- Time and Scheduling: Imagine a task taking 3 hours daily for 8 consecutive days — total work hours equal 3 × 8 = 24 hours.
- Measurement Conversion: Converting units, such as converting 8 groups of 3 meters each results in 24 meters.
